Transaction 21e3a64301b2b4339c3f372aef3fcdddc4ebcff812cbdeb71ea053b13b9f808c

1 Input
1 Outputs
  • 21e3a64301b2b4339c3f372aef3fcdddc4ebcff812cbdeb71ea053b13b9f808c:0
  • value  56196
    address  3AAZD2ZpyPM2ZMbmcgYHyj5gJAVhHVm1pb